Sanjay gets fixed monthly income. Every year there is a certain increment in his salary. After 4 years, his monthly salary was Rs. 4500 and after 10 years his monthly salary became 5400 rupees, then find his original salary and yearly increment.

उत्तर
Let the fixed monthly income be Rs x.
Annual increment be Rs y.
After 4 years, his monthly salary was Rs. 4500
Monthly salary + annual increment of 4 years = 4500
x + 4y = 4500 ...(I)
After 10 years his monthly salary became 5400 rupees
Monthly salary + annual increment of 10 years = 5400
x + 10y = 5400 ...(II)
Subtracting I from II
x + 4y = 4500
x + 10y = 5400
− − −
−6y = −900
∴ y = 150
put y = 150 in equation (I)
x + 4y = 4500
x + 4 × 150 = 4500
x + 600 = 4500
x = 4500 − 600
x = 3900
Thus, the monthly salary = Rs. 3900
Annual increment = Rs.150
